* In January of 2004, twin robotic explorers, Spirit and Opportunity, landed on Mars. Expected to last for 90 days, the two rovers explored the Martian surface for nearly two years. Their objective was to search for evidence of ancient water on Mars, and to determine if Mars ever had conditions that would have been suitable for life. Opportunity, landed on Meridiani Planum, a smooth plateau near the Martian equator, coming to rest in a small impact feature named Eagle Crater. After leaving Eagle Crater, Opportunity drove eastward to Endurance Crater, a much larger carter that allowed access to deeper and older rocks. At these locations, Opportunity, found strong evidence for ancient water on Mars. This evidence includes ?blueberries,? small concretions rich in hematite that precipitated from water. Other evidence includes rocks that ware made largely of sulphate salts, deposited when water evaporated, and rocks that preserve ancient ripples that formed billions of years ago as water flowed over sand on Mars. *

* Written by a leading hydraulic and coastal engineer, Engineering Properties and Hydraulic Behavior of Cohesive Sediments presents important fundamental and applied knowledge on the hydrodynamic behavior of fine cohesive sediments. It discusses the criteria for selecting appropriate tests and field measurements along with guidelines for estimating the initiation, degree and rates of erosion and deposition of cohesive sediments, and the properties of aggregates. *
